Demon's Lair

Demon's Lair

Play Trailer
0 / 10

0min / January 1, 1982

Crime
Description
The body of a Hong Kong investigator who had been on the trail of drug smugglers floats up in a river. After police get information that drug smugglers are secretly active in the city, an officer goes undercover as an escaped convict to infiltrate the ring.
Production Companies